Varieties of Judas Trees in Asia

The Judas tree genus, Cercis, encompasses a rich tapestry of species and cultivars, each with its unique characteristics and adaptations to various climatic regions. In the context of Asia, several key varieties of Judas trees have gained prominence:

  • Cercis chinensis (Chinese Redbud): Commonly found in China, this Judas tree variety is renowned for its vibrant pink blooms and its ability to thrive in a wide range of soil types, from well-drained loams to clay-based substrates.
  • Cercis canadensis (Eastern Redbud): While primarily native to North America, this Judas tree species has found a home in parts of Asia, particularly in regions with a similar temperate climate and well-drained soil conditions.
  • Cercis gigantea (Giant Judas Tree): As the name suggests, this impressive Judas tree variety can reach towering heights, making it a striking addition to larger landscapes. It is commonly found in the mountainous regions of Asia, thriving in well-drained, nutrient-rich soils.
  • Cercis yunnanensis (Yunnan Redbud): Endemic to the Yunnan province of China, this Judas tree species is prized for its delicate, lavender-hued blooms and its adaptability to a range of soil types, including those with a slightly acidic pH.

When selecting Judas tree varieties for cultivation in Asia, it is crucial to consider the specific climatic conditions and soil characteristics of the intended growing region, as each variety may have unique preferences and tolerances.

Soil Conditions for Judas Tree Cultivation

The Judas tree is a versatile plant that can thrive in a variety of soil types, but understanding the optimal conditions can significantly enhance its growth and productivity. In the context of Asian cultivation, the following soil considerations are paramount:

  • Drainage: Judas trees thrive in well-drained soils, as they are susceptible to root rot in overly moist or waterlogged conditions. Ensuring proper drainage through the incorporation of organic matter, raised beds, or strategic site selection is crucial for successful cultivation.
  • pH: The Judas tree prefers slightly acidic to neutral soil pH, typically ranging from 6.0 to 7.5. In regions with alkaline or highly acidic soils, amending the soil with appropriate materials, such as sulfur or lime, can help achieve the desired pH range.
  • Nutrient Content: Judas trees benefit from nutrient-rich, loamy soils that are high in organic matter. Regular applications of compost, well-rotted manure, or slow-release organic fertilizers can help maintain the soil’s fertility and support the tree’s growth and flowering.
  • Texture: While Judas trees can tolerate a range of soil textures, they thrive in well-aerated, friable soils that allow for optimal root development. Incorporating materials such as sand, perlite, or vermiculite can help improve soil structure and aeration, particularly in heavy clay or compacted soils.

By carefully assessing and amending the soil conditions in accordance with the Judas tree’s preferences, growers in Asia can create an environment that fosters robust growth, abundant flowering, and, ultimately, a successful and sustainable harvest.

Cultivating and Harvesting Judas Trees in Asia

The cultivation and harvesting of Judas trees in Asia require a thoughtful and nuanced approach, taking into account the unique climatic conditions and cultural practices of the region. Let’s explore the key considerations for growers:

Planting and Establishment

Judas trees can be propagated through seed, cuttings, or grafting, with the specific method depending on the desired cultivar and regional preferences. When planting, it is essential to choose a site with well-drained soil, ample sunlight, and protection from strong winds. Proper spacing, based on the mature size of the selected variety, is crucial to allow for the tree’s natural growth and development.

During the establishment phase, regular watering, mulching, and monitoring for pests or diseases are vital to ensure the young Judas trees thrive. Pruning may be necessary to maintain the tree’s structure and promote healthy branching.

Harvesting and Post-Harvest Handling

The Judas tree is prized for its diverse edible and ornamental offerings, from the vibrant, edible flowers to the versatile seed pods and foliage. Depending on the intended use, the harvesting process and timing can vary:

  • Flowers: Judas tree flowers are typically harvested in the early spring, just as they begin to bloom. The flowers can be used fresh in salads, cooked in various dishes, or dried for later use.
  • Seed Pods: The seed pods of the Judas tree are typically harvested in the late summer or early fall, once they have fully matured and developed a characteristic reddish-brown hue. These pods can be used in cooking, processed into extracts, or even utilized as ornamental elements.
  • Foliage: The leaves of the Judas tree can be harvested throughout the growing season, with the young, tender leaves often prized for their culinary applications or as decorative accents.

After harvesting, it is crucial to handle the Judas tree’s produce with care, ensuring proper storage conditions, processing techniques, and preservation methods to maintain the quality and extend the shelf life of the harvested materials.
